USPS charging more

Printed a label for an item thru the eBay site. USPS said it was suppose to be there in 1-3 days ... unfortunately, it took 10 days and now they are saying my box was larger than what I paid for  and now want to charge $8 more.   I did a dispute but haven't heard anything and now eBay wants to charge me the difference before I have a response.   Any advice?

USPS charging more

@hmichaelsen   The fee is usually charged automatically to your back up payment method for selling costs.  Do you have a payment method specified for this?  I use a credit card so the money doesn't come out of my checking account.   https://ppcapp.ebay.com/myppc/wallet/list

 

Just to be clear it's not eBay that's asking for the extra $ it's USPS.  Did you ship with ground advantage but used a Priority Box?   Or use a Priority Flat rate box and not a flat rate label?  

 

USPS is not known for billing for shipping adjustments incorrectly very often.  I did have it happen to me a few years ago when I used a Regional A Rate box ( no longer available) and they said that I didn't use a Regional Label, but I did. I won the dispute and got my money back. 

 

 

To check on shipping labels, go here: https://www.ebay.com/ship/lmng

 

Some of your shipping labels have cost adjustments.

If you think these adjustments are incorrect, you can contact USPS Customer Care at 1-844-819-5187 or verifypostagehelp@usps.gov to open a dispute. Make sure you have the IMPB and Revenue Assurance ID below to identify the adjustment. USPS will respond within 5-15 business days.
